The polder construction is the high-yielding water fields in Jianghan Plain. From the development history of the polder construction, there were three climax in the Jianghan Plain. The polder construction is the only way to survive for people in low-lying areas. It laid the agricultural base of the middle and lower reaches of the Yangtze River Plain. After the founding of the inning, the polder construction conforms to the law of value, basically in line with the agricultural plains region's economic recovery and development needs. At the same time, it directly changed the ecological environment of the lake, and the resources were undermined. Meanwhile it speeded up the demise of the lake group. The ecological environment of the lakes was serious impacted on and the ecological balance was undermined. The polder construction resulted the negative impact to the social and economic activities.The article reviews the process of the polder construction and its ecological effects from a historical perspective. By analyzing, the negative relevant can be easily found between the reclamation intensity and the wetland evolution. The polder reclamation not only changed the spatial patterns of wetlands and reduced the biodiversity but also influence the Sustainability of district development. In order to realize wetlands sustainable development of the Jianghan Plain, we must well-coordinate and balance the relationship between human and environment, and further take effective protection of wetland resources.
